The concept of an alternating dynamo is crucial in understanding how electrical energy is generated and utilized in various applications. An alternating dynamo refers to a device that converts mechanical energy into electrical energy through electromagnetic induction, specifically producing alternating current (AC). This technology has revolutionized the way we harness energy, making it more efficient and widely applicable in our daily lives.To appreciate the significance of an alternating dynamo, one must first understand its basic principles. The operation of an alternating dynamo is based on Faraday's law of electromagnetic induction, which states that a change in magnetic field within a closed loop induces an electromotive force (EMF) in the wire. In practical terms, when a conductor, such as a coil of wire, is rotated within a magnetic field, an electric current is generated. Unlike direct current (DC), which flows in one direction, the current produced by an alternating dynamo alternates its direction periodically, hence the name.Historically, the development of the alternating dynamo was a significant milestone in the field of electrical engineering. Early inventors like Michael Faraday and Nikola Tesla contributed greatly to the understanding and application of alternating current. Tesla’s work, in particular, laid the groundwork for the widespread adoption of AC systems, which are now used to power homes, industries, and cities around the world. The ability of an alternating dynamo to produce high voltages and transmit electricity over long distances made it a preferred choice over DC systems.In modern times, alternating dynamos are commonly found in power plants, where they play a vital role in generating electricity. These devices are often coupled with turbines, which convert kinetic energy from wind, water, or steam into mechanical energy, subsequently driving the alternating dynamo to produce electrical energy. This process is not only efficient but also sustainable, as it allows for the utilization of renewable energy sources.Moreover, the versatility of alternating dynamos extends beyond large-scale power generation. They are also used in smaller applications, such as bicycle generators and portable power systems. The compact design and efficiency of modern alternating dynamos enable them to be employed in various settings, from remote areas lacking grid access to everyday gadgets that require reliable power sources.In conclusion, the alternating dynamo represents a fundamental innovation in the realm of electrical energy generation. Its ability to efficiently convert mechanical energy into alternating current has shaped the modern world, providing us with the power needed to fuel our lives. As technology continues to advance, the principles behind the alternating dynamo will undoubtedly remain relevant, paving the way for future innovations in energy production and consumption.
